Clearsorber Foil
Problem
Projects designed with extensive use of glass surfaces can produce
strong interfering reflections and excessive reverberation,
which create an uncomfortably loud ambiance causing fatigue and
corrupting speech intelligibility
Solution
To address these acoustical problems,while maintaining natural lighting
and views to the outside, RPG introduces Clearsorber™ Foil,
made
from microperforated polycarbonate. If the perforations in a Helmholtz
resonator are made sub-millimeter in diameter, they are comparable to
the thickness of a boundary layer of air. As sound passes through these microperforations, sound absorption will occur due to viscous boundary
layer effects in the perforations, as long as an air cavity is provided
between the foil and the vision glass.It is then possible to achieve
sound absorption without the need for additional porous material in the
cavity behind the microperforated sheet, thus allowing the panel to be
transparent or translucent. Therefore, the Clearsorber™ Foil
offers an acoustical solution when a clear absorber is required.
Absorption
Clearsorber™ Foil provides absorption, because the
microperforated panel, when spaced from a transparent or
non-transparent reflective surface, offers high viscous losses when air
passes through the surface. The Clearsorber™ is inherently
damped
and does not require porous absorption in the cavity between the
Clearsorber™ and the reflecting wall behind it.

Installation
Clearsorber™ Foil can be mounted single or double layer, with
double layer providing broader bandwidth sound absorption. The foils
are held in tension with springs stretched between a metal eye bolt and
grommet in the corner of the foil. Panels can be tiled using the 4-way
attachment, shown at far right.
